Items of Note:

  • The wind could be a bigger factor here tomorrow because it will create a tailwind and headwind in different corners than it was at in practice
  • This track has similar grooves to Miami-Homestead and so some of the drivers that have a comfortable margin or have already advanced are experimenting with a higher line since that’s the fastest way around the championship track.
  • If drivers can’t hold the bottom line because they are tight, the middle lane is a highly used line on this track as a way to avoid the risk of hitting the wall on the outside.

  • The SHR engineers that were at the tire test here a few weeks ago said the track has lost 25% of its grip since the repave.
  • Kevin Harvick waited about 15 minutes into practice to go out on the track and let others clean the track a bit and lay down some rubber for him
  • Kyle Busch had a plan to go out and run a 20-lap run and actually ran a 22-lap run. The last four laps he ran to the top of the track and he picked up nearly half a second per lap compared to the bottom line.
  • Alex Bowman was matching Busch’s lap times at the top of the track late in a tire run and then when he went to the bottom for his last lap the lap time fell off by .4 seconds.

Items of Note:

  • The colder weather has increased speeds early in the first session with Martin Truex Jr. posting the fastest lap five minutes in while going 204 mph into Turn 1.
  • Everybody is in qualifying trim in this practice and working on different lines for their qualifying lap.
  • With 35 minutes left in the session Brad Keselowski is one second slower than Aric Almirola who is the fastest lap so far. Over the radio he said he thought he left everything on the track and is still in 20th on the speed charts.
  • Alex Bowman is trying to learn about Kevin Harvick’s most recent line to get speed out of the track. He jumped from P19 to P2 on his second mock Q lap run.
  • With 28 minutes left in practice Jimmie Johnson had some issue in Turn 2 and was big time loose when it got down onto the splitter.
  • Chase Elliott said he was able to improve his lap time to get to P3 on the charts by driving the car harder into the corner in Turn 1 and that’s what the rest of the field seems to be doing as well as the speeds keep improving throughout the session.
  • Kyle Larson with 15 minutes left tore up the front right of the car when he hit the wall in Turn 2 after getting very loose and over correcting it. He is going to a backup car and will have to start from the rear.
